![]() ![]() φ is the angle between the projection of the vector onto the xy-plane (i.e.ρ is the length of the vector projected onto the xy-plane,.Vectors are defined in cylindrical coordinates by ( ρ, φ, z), where You can also share your graph with others or export it to different formats. You can customize your graph with colors, labels, sliders, tables, and more. Cylindrical coordinate system Vector fields Desmos Graphing Calculator Untitled Graph is a powerful and interactive tool for creating and exploring graphs of any function, equation, or inequality. Several other definitions are in use, and so care must be taken in comparing different sources. Note: This page uses common physics notation for spherical coordinates, in which θ is the angle between the projection of the radius vector onto the x-y plane and the x axis. The symbol ρ ( rho) is often used instead of r. Theta=linspace(0,2*pi) % as always, you have to be careful so graph isn't jagged, etc.Vector field representation in 3D curvilinear coordinate systems Spherical coordinates ( r, θ, φ) as commonly used in physics: radial distance r, polar angle θ ( theta), and azimuthal angle φ ( phi). ![]() ![]() Hold off Mixing Coordinate Systems 3D, Vertical Plane ExampleĪs in the 2D case, you just use HOLD ON/HOLD OFF clear You just add plot commands using HOLD ON/HOLD OFF t=linspace(0,2*pi) % as always, you have to be careful so graph isn't jagged, etc. theta=linspace(0,2*pi) % as always, you have to be careful so graph isn't jagged, etc. According to MATLAB's definition, phi = pi/2 would be pointing exactly straight upwards, phi = 0 would be exactly horizontal and phi = -pi/2 pointing straight downwards. Cartesian Cylindrical Spherical Cylindrical Coordinates x r cos r x2 + y2 y r sin tan y/x z z z z Spherical Coordinates x sincos x2 + y2 + z2 y sinsin tan y/x z cos cos x2 + y2 + z2 z. According to the book's definition of phi, phi = 0 would be pointing straight upwards, phi = pi/2 would be exactly horizontal and phi = pi pointing straight downwards. ![]() The book has phi defined as the angle of rotation from the positive z-axis, while MATLAB defines it as the angle of elevation from the xy-plane. NOTE: phi is defined differently in MATLAB than in our book! (see MATLAB help). t=linspace(0,2*pi) % as always, you have to be careful so graph isn't jagged, etc. If using Cylindrical coordinates, you still use the same command as above, except that you'd have =pol2cart(theta, r, z) (or convert brute-force). t=linspace(0,2*pi,300) % as always, you have to be careful so graph isn't jagged, etc. Or you could do the conversions brute-force. (Or you could do it brute-force!) t=linspace(0,2*pi,300) % as always, you have to be careful so graph isn't jagged, etc. If in polar, you'd use =pol2cart(theta, r). as you normally would along with the typical formatting commands. Use the commands mentioned above and below to create your variables x, y or x,y,z. First set up your domains and formulas within that coordinate system as you normally would. To plot in a different coordinate system, the commands sph2cart and pol2cart come in handy. It is up to you to experiment and look up these commands to better understand them. I do not explain every command or show everything. This page will not show all of them it will show the way that is the most customizable and can be easily extended to more complicated settings (like parametric equations, 3D, etc.) This is also a learn-by-example page. There are several ways to produce graphs of functions. There are many other examples on the H-drive! You may want to have the following commands at the top of your script files to "start fresh" clc % clears the command windowįormat % resets the format to the default format
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|